For those who would love to see a ZR1 convertible, Cope Design built their own ZR1 drop top complete with a few custom touches. This customized C6 pays tribute to the renowned Blue Angels US Navy aerial display team, thanks to the intricate airbrush work that serves to enhance the overall look of the car. According the video description the guys at Cope Design decided to create their own convertible version of the renowned ZR1 Corvette.
The Blue Angels are the best of the best when it comes to performing technical maneuvers with powerful planes, which seems to parallel the handling the capabilities and sheer performance of the best Corvette on the market today. It may seem like an odd pairing at first, but it just seems to go together nicely.
Typically, Lambo-style doors do little to enhance the overall appearance of a car aside from adding the potential for snarky comments or bad jokes; however, with the Blue Angels’ jets serving as inspiration the vertical door concept may have been used to mimic the hatch on a fighter jet cockpit. A bright yellow paint was used to highlight the ZR1 blue accents throughout the entire car.
In terms of performance, the Cope Design ZR1 convertible is no slouch, with 808 horsepower at the rear tires thanks to addition of a little forced induction courtesy of ProCharger. Details such as the custom interior, blue lighting and carbon additions add to the total package. Love it or hate it, this is one patriotic custom Corvette.
